Risk Assets means, as of any specified date (a) all cash, coin, currency, bullion, amounts due from other financial institutions, investment securities, loans, trading securities, securities purchased, customers’ liabilities on acceptances, Federal Funds sold and other items appearing as assets on the balance sheets of Bank, as of such date, relating to the Bank’s activities and operations, other than premises, plant and equipment and Intangible Assets; and (b) all off-balance sheet items of Bank relating to its activities and operations as of such date accorded risk-weighting (at 0% or above) for purposes of calculating risk-weighted capital ratios in Appendix A of Part 3 of Title 12 of the Code of Federal Regulations, as applicable to FDIC-insured banks, or reportable by such banks on Schedule RC-L of the Consolidated Reports of Condition and Income for a Bank with Domestic Offices Only — FFIEC 041, including without limitation those in the following categories: (i) unused commitments; (ii) standby and commercial letters of credit; (iii) participations in acceptances conveyed to others by the reporting bank; (iv) securities lent; (v) credit derivatives; (vi) spot foreign exchange contracts; and (vii) all other off-balance sheet assets required to be reported on Schedule RC-L.
